GNU Zebra is a free software (distributed under GNU Generic Public
License) which manages TCP/IP based routing protocols.
It supports BGP-4 protocol as described in RFC1771 (A Border Gateway
Protocol 4) and RIPv1, RIPv2 and OSPFv2.
Zebra uses multithread technology under multithread supported UNIX
kernels. However it can be run under not-multithread supported
UNIX kernels.
Zebra is intended to be used as a Route Server and a Route Reflector.
Zebra is not a toolkit, it provides full routing power under a new
architecture.
